The Moon may contain hundreds of millions to several billion
metric tons of water ice in total, spread across polar regions
and microscopic "cold traps."
Some NASA studies estimate at least ~600 million metric tons.
The water ice is mixed with lunar dust (regolith), trapped inside permanently shadowed craters.
